When a patient is suffering from renal failure, the kidneys fail to remove high contents of phosphorous from the body. As we know the kidneys filter waste and unwanted fluids from our bodies, we should be very careful with what we eat when we suffer from renal failure.

Any extra intake of high-phosphate food may affect a person with renal failure more seriously because the kidneys cannot remove the extra phosphorous contents in their bodies.

High phosphorous food are associated with stroke, heart failure or even death. Therefore, it is wise to avoid them when one suffers from renal failure.
